Design and Features Comparison


When you first lay eyes on a Wolf gas cooktop, you’re likely to be struck by its robust and professional appearance. The stainless steel finish gives it a sleek look that fits well in any modern kitchen. Wolf cooktops often feature heavy-duty grates that can withstand high heat and heavy pots, making them ideal for serious cooking.

The burners are designed for even heat distribution, ensuring that your food cooks uniformly. In contrast, Thermador gas cooktops bring a touch of elegance to your kitchen with their stylish designs. They often come with unique features like the patented Star Burner, which provides a larger flame surface for better heat distribution.

This design not only enhances cooking performance but also adds a distinctive flair to your kitchen. Additionally, Thermador offers options like integrated griddle surfaces and customizable burner configurations, allowing you to tailor your cooktop to your specific cooking style.

Performance and Cooking Power

When it comes to performance, both Wolf vs Thermador gas cooktops deliver impressive results. Wolf is known for its powerful burners that can reach high temperatures quickly, making it perfect for searing meats or boiling water in no time. The precision of the flame control allows you to simmer sauces gently or crank up the heat for stir-frying, giving you versatility in your cooking.

Thermador also excels in cooking power, with burners that can produce high BTU outputs for rapid heating. Their unique Star Burner design not only enhances performance but also allows for more efficient use of heat. This means you can cook multiple dishes simultaneously without worrying about uneven cooking or hot spots.

Whether you’re sautéing vegetables or preparing a complex meal, both brands provide the power you need to achieve professional results at home.

Cleaning and Maintenance

Keeping your cooktop clean is essential for both hygiene and performance, and both Wolf and Thermador have made strides in this area. Wolf gas cooktops are designed with removable grates and burners that make cleaning straightforward. The stainless steel surface is resistant to stains and easy to wipe down after use, allowing you to maintain its sleek appearance with minimal effort.

Thermador also prioritizes easy maintenance with features like dishwasher-safe grates and sealed burners that prevent spills from reaching the interior of the cooktop. This design not only makes cleaning easier but also helps maintain the longevity of the appliance. With both brands, you’ll find that regular maintenance is manageable, allowing you to focus more on cooking and less on cleanup.

What are the main features of a Wolf gas cooktop?

Wolf gas cooktops are known for their dual-stacked burners, which provide precise control over the heat output. They also feature continuous grates for easy movement of cookware, and a seamless design for easy cleaning. Additionally, some models offer a powerful 20,000 BTU burner for rapid boiling and high-heat cooking.

What are the main features of a Thermador gas cooktop?

Thermador gas cooktops are known for their patented Star Burner design, which offers more even heat distribution and a reduced cold spot. They also feature ExtraLow simmer technology for gentle cooking, and illuminated control knobs for easy operation. Additionally, some models offer a QuickClean base for easy cleaning.

Which brand is more expensive, Wolf or Thermador?

In general, Wolf gas cooktops tend to be more expensive than Thermador gas cooktops. This is due to Wolf’s reputation for professional-grade quality and precision control, which comes with a higher price tag. However, both brands offer a range of models at different price points to suit various budgets.
